It's Friday and we're here with some behind the scenes shots from the production floor. We build our boots here in Eugene, Oregon and we're very proud of our process and the end result, and we think you will enjoy some behind the scenes action.

The foundation of the boot really, a thick leather insole to which the upper is attached.

Recent preorders starting their journey through the factory.

A variety of uppers heading to get hardwared.

And a Black Oiled Rough Out restock, this time around with a matching reversed BORO tongue. And a few more of those preorders.

A restock on the standard Boondocker moc is in the works.

Here this Tobacco Snakebite upper is being stapled to the gemming, prior to welting.

Trimming the excess upper leather even with the welt.

Rough Shot, in this case Chocolate, has more base color to it than other treated rough outs we use.

You can see that it's overtly brown, whereas Java Waxed Flesh is a bit darker.

Man + Machine.

Heels are glued and nailed, before sanding and general finishing.
